#go#blob_storage#cloud_drive#distributed_file_system#distributed_storage#distributed_systems#erasure_coding#fuse#hadoop_hdfs#hdfs#kubernetes#object_storage#posix#replication#s3#s3_storage#seaweedfs#tiered_file_system SeaweedFS is a fast, simple, and highly scalable distributed file system designed to store billions of files and serve them quickly, especially small files. It uses a master server to manage volumes on volume servers, which handle file data and metadata, enabling very fast file access with minimal disk reads. It supports features like replication, erasure coding, cloud integration for elastic storage, and compatibility with many metadata stores and APIs including Amazon S3. This means you get efficient, cost-effective storage with fast access, easy scaling, and flexible deployment options for large-scale file storage needs. https://github.com/seaweedfs/seaweedfs

#go#cloud_infrastructure#hacktoberfest#oauth2_proxy#ssl#sso OAuth2-Proxy is an open-source tool that protects your web applications by requiring users to log in through OAuth2 or OpenID Connect providers like Google, Microsoft, or GitHub. It works as a reverse proxy or middleware, intercepting requests and redirecting users to authenticate before accessing your app. It supports many providers and can pass user details as headers to your app, enhancing security without changing your app’s code. It offers easy installation, pre-built binaries, and secure container images, making it simple to add strong authentication to your services, especially in Kubernetes environments. This helps you control access safely and efficiently. https://github.com/oauth2-proxy/oauth2-proxy

#go BloodHound Community Edition (CE) is a free, open-source tool that helps you find hidden security risks in identity and access systems by using graph theory. It works with Active Directory, Azure, and other platforms to map complex privilege relationships, showing possible attack paths attackers might use. This helps both attackers (for testing) and defenders (to fix weaknesses) understand and improve security. BloodHound CE is easy to deploy with container support, has a fast, user-friendly interface, supports secure multi-user access with features like two-factor authentication, and offers safe query execution. This means you can quickly and safely analyze your security environment to prevent attacks. https://github.com/SpecterOps/BloodHound

#go#codegen#dependency_injection#go#golang#initialization Wire is a tool for Go programming that automatically generates code to connect different parts of your application, making it easier to manage dependencies without writing repetitive setup code. It works at compile time, so it catches errors early and avoids slowing down your program during execution. Using Wire helps you write cleaner, safer, and more testable code by clearly showing how components depend on each other and allowing easy replacement of parts for testing. This saves you time and reduces mistakes when building or changing complex Go applications. https://github.com/google/wire

#go#external_secrets#hacktoberfest#kubernetes#kubernetes_secrets#secrets_manager External Secrets Operator (ESO) is a Kubernetes tool that connects external secret managers like AWS Secrets Manager, HashiCorp Vault, and others to Kubernetes, automatically injecting secret values into Kubernetes Secrets. However, official releases are paused because the current maintainer team is too small to support ongoing development and community help. You can still use the latest code from the main branch, but no new official versions or support will be provided until more maintainers join. If your team relies on ESO, contributing helps keep the project healthy and ensures future updates. This pause highlights the importance of community support for open-source tools you depend on. Using ESO benefits you by simplifying secure secret management in Kubernetes across multiple cloud providers. https://github.com/external-secrets/external-secrets

#go#open_telemetry#opentelemetry The OpenTelemetry Collector Contrib is a collection of extra components that extend the core OpenTelemetry Collector, helping you collect, process, and export telemetry data like traces, metrics, and logs from your applications. It supports many features such as filtering sensitive data, batching, retries, and custom processing, which improve security, reliability, and performance of your observability pipeline. You can build custom distributions using these components to fit your needs. This helps you monitor complex systems more easily, reduce costs, and maintain flexibility by supporting many data formats and backends without changing your application code. It is maintained by a community of experts ensuring quality and support. https://github.com/open-telemetry/opentelemetry-collector-contrib
